A couple of weeks ago I went to a little restaurant called The French Table (website) , I might even go so far as calling it my favourite restaurant, even though I have only been to in 3 times, but boy is the food incredible!

It can be found on a quieter road parallel to the high street in Surbiton, Surrey, tucked inbetween a pub and a shop. Its a teeny tiny restaurant which is always brimming with diners on all days of the week, if you want a table on the weekend expect to book a good 6-8 weeks in advance. I went on a Thursday  and of course to celebrate a special occasion, as you always have to have an excuse to dine at a fancy restaurant. We were celebrating my boyfriend's sister's graduation which also happened to fall on the same day as his mum's birthday, there is possibly no better excuse to go for nice meal!

As you've probably spotted by the name it is a French restaurant, with top class food. The staff are also very personal, and if you mention when booking the occasion you are celebrating they decorate the table with appropriate confetti and write a lovely message in chocolate on you dessert plate, the little touches really do make a difference!

For starts I had the roast quail with honey and pepper, pistachio purée, crispy quail egg, chicken jus... just yummmm!

For mains I had the beef special, which was in a red wine sauce with tempura onions and a cheesy mash potato...  Cooked medium to perfection.

The boy had monkfish wrapped in Bayonne ham with home smoked creamy lentils, glazed carrots, which I was not allowed a taste! Hmmmph!

And dessert was the best bit as I had the chocolate fondant with a cherry sorbet and so did the most of us. It was filled with hot flowy chocolatey goodness.
